We have an iMac that a number of family members have been storing photos on. They are all in one account but some are in iPhoto folders, some in an application from the digital camera we have and some appear to be duplicated.

I there an application or procedure I can use to manage these photos to make sure that we do not have multiple copies of the photos.

To stop the duplicates you need to decide whether you're going to use iPhoto or your digital cameras software app to manage your pics.

If you choose iPhoto, once they are imported they are catalogued in special iPhoto folders, so you won't need to store them in any other location and if you have them sitting in a folder or on your desktop then just delete those cos they are going to be duplicates of the iPhoto library.

iPhoto can probably handle the importing of your pictures as well, so I would ditch that program & just use iPhoto for everything.

Just drag all the pics from the other app into iPhoto, and then use a tool to go through the duplicates and sort them out.
